Junjie Wu is a scholar working on Molecular Biology, Economics and Econometrics and Global and Planetary Change. According to data from OpenAlex, Junjie Wu has authored 270 papers receiving a total of 7.5k indexed citations (citations by other indexed papers that have themselves been cited), including 83 papers in Molecular Biology, 79 papers in Economics and Econometrics and 34 papers in Global and Planetary Change. Recurrent topics in Junjie Wu's work include Economic and Environmental Valuation (48 papers), Housing Market and Economics (24 papers) and RNA modifications and cancer (20 papers). Junjie Wu is often cited by papers focused on Economic and Environmental Valuation (48 papers), Housing Market and Economics (24 papers) and RNA modifications and cancer (20 papers). Junjie Wu collaborates with scholars based in China, United States and United Kingdom. Junjie Wu's co-authors include Bruce A. Babcock, David J. Waxman, Andrew J. Plantinga, David Zilberman, Chunhua Wang, Kathleen Segerson, William G. Boggess, P. G. Lakshminarayan, Christian Langpap and Bing Zhang and has published in prestigious journals such as The Lancet, Journal of Clinical Oncology and Journal of Neuroscience.
